    '''
    Demo for the errorevery keyword to show data full accuracy data plots with
    few errorbars.
    '''
    
    import numpy as np
    import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
    
    # example data
    x = np.arange(0.1, 4, 0.1)
    y = np.exp(-x)
    
    # example variable error bar values
    yerr = 0.1 + 0.1*np.sqrt(x)
    
    
    # Now switch to a more OO interface to exercise more features.
    fig, axs = plt.subplots(nrows=1, ncols=2, sharex=True)
    ax = axs[0]
    ax.errorbar(x, y, yerr=yerr)
    ax.set_title('all errorbars')
    
    ax = axs[1]
    ax.errorbar(x, y, yerr=yerr, errorevery=5)
    ax.set_title('only every 5th errorbar')
    
    
    fig.suptitle('Errorbar subsampling for better appearance')
    
    plt.show()
